XHProf AASTToken::getNonsemanticTokensAfter Profile
XHProf Profile
XHProf Profile
| Symbol | Count | Wall Time | % |
|---|---|---|---|
| Metrics for this Call | |||
| AASTToken::getNonsemanticTokensAfter | 483,436 | 14,491,658 us | 100.0% |
| Parent Calls | |||
| ArcanistArrayIndexSpacingXHPASTLinterRule::process | 12,531 | 333,964 us | |
| AASTNode::getSurroundingNonsemanticTokens | 143,686 | 5,535,086 us | |
| ArcanistControlStatementSpacingXHPASTLinterRule::process | 24,335 | 1,087,416 us | |
| ArcanistObjectOperatorSpacingXHPASTLinterRule::process | 87,050 | 1,974,049 us | |
| ArcanistParenthesesSpacingXHPASTLinterRule::process | 196,480 | 5,100,741 us | |
| ArcanistSelfMemberReferenceXHPASTLinterRule::process | 18,841 | 438,295 us | |
| ArcanistBinaryExpressionSpacingXHPASTLinterRule::process | 513 | 22,107 us | |
| Child Calls | |||
| AASTToken::isSemantic | 650,787 | 7,216,621 us | 49.8% |
| count | 654,365 | 739,747 us | 5.1% |
| AASTTree::getRawTokenStream | 483,436 | 503,849 us | 3.5% |